no, not in this case.  If you mean since the limit is 2 packs, can you buy one, then use the reward to buy another, you can't for 2 reasons:  1st off, the reward is not available in your rewards acct for a couple of weeks anyway; its not instantly printed out like a CAT is.  2nd, if you use Staples Rewards to pay for an item that you are expecing to receive Staples Rewards on, you will only receive a new Staples Rewards amt for the diffference you paid in cash.  The only exception is items that are free after their easy rebate – you can use Staples Rewards to pay for those & you will get the full purchase price back as a rebate.  I hope this makes sense.  It is in their fine print in their ad and I have verified it on the phone with Staples Rewards before.
